Hello and good evening to you.
Antweights are tough to build because of the weight constraints. Carbon Fiber (CF) Armor and proper extenders should help.
Carbon Fiber armor is as light as a feather and just as resilient.
CF 1: 2 mass, 100 health CF 3: 6 mass, 325 health CF 5: 10 mass, 540 health CF 10: 22 mass, 1440 health.
As for carbon fiber extenders, just make them like normal extenders: round and six attachment points.
